WebUnderstanding Lightning: Thunderstorm Electrification. While the exact details of the charging process are still being studied, scientists generally agree on some of the basic concepts of thunderstorm electrification. The main charging area in a thunderstorm occurs in the central part of the storm where air is moving upward rapidly (updraft ...

WebLightning does not just happen in thunderstorms. Lightning can occur in dust storms, forest fires, and volcanic eruptions. Particles such as sand, smoke and ash, which exist in these … WebEach surge of the leader produces a small flash of light which can be detected by high speed cameras. As a result, the path of the leader from cloud to ground can be very jagged and indirect, Figure 4. Consequently, …
